Nuriddin Davronov Signs Contract with Indonesian Borneo FC
DUSHANBE, 05.02.2020. (NIAT Khovar) – The 29-year-old midfielder of the national team of Tajikistan Nuriddin Davronov will continue his career with the Indonesian Borneo.
Davronov’s contract with the new club is for one year, reports the Football Federation of Tajikistan.
He will be playing under number 8.
Previously Davronov played for such clubs as Istiklol (Tajikistan), Sloboda (Serbia), Dunav (Bulgaria), Madura United (Indonesia), and Oman (Oman).
He has been playing for the country’s national team since 2008. He played in more than 50 matches while in the national team.
